Oh, this book lives in the spicy zone for sure. The moment the biker best friend steps into the picture, there’s this raw, magnetic pull between him and the protagonist. The author writes desire like it’s a tangible thing—every glance, every accidental touch sizzles. When they finally give in? Whew. The scenes are detailed, passionate, and full of that delicious tension where you can tell they’ve been holding back.

What I love is how the setting amps things up. The biker world adds roughness to the romance, making it feel edgier than your typical contemporary. It’s not just about the physicality, either; the emotional stakes make every encounter heavier. If you’re into books where the heat level matches the emotional intensity, this’ll hit the spot. Perfect for fans of 'Hell’s Belles' or 'Ride Steady.'

I’d classify this as mid-to-high spice. The chemistry between the leads is undeniable, and the author lingers on physical descriptions—think sweat, leather, and whispered threats. But what surprised me was how much the emotional conflict fueled the steam. The whole 'betraying my brother' angle adds layers, making the physical connection feel risky and urgent.

It’s not as explicit as, say, a dedicated erotica novel, but it’s definitely not fade-to-black. The scenes are vivid enough to make you fan yourself, but they’re woven into the story so they don’t derail the pacing. If you enjoyed 'The Risk' or 'Walk of Shame', you’ll probably dig this one. Just don’t read it in public unless you’re cool with blushing at your phone!

What is Falling for My Brother's Biker Best Friend about?

3 回答2026-06-15 09:31:24
So, 'Falling for My Brother's Biker Best Friend' is one of those romance novels that immediately grabs you with its title alone. It’s about a woman who finds herself unexpectedly drawn to her brother’s closest friend, who happens to be part of a motorcycle club. The tension is thick from the start—there’s the whole 'forbidden' aspect because of the brother factor, plus the rough-around-the-edges charm of the biker world. The story dives into loyalty, family ties, and the messy, thrilling emotions that come when lines blur between friendship and something way more intense. What I love about it is how the author doesn’t shy away from the gritty side of biker life while still making the romance feel swoon-worthy. The protagonist isn’t just some naive girl; she’s got her own backbone, which makes the dynamic between her and the biker way more interesting. There’s also this underlying theme about choosing your own path versus expectations, which adds depth. By the end, you’re rooting for them to figure it out, even though the odds seem stacked against them.
